Context: The Dual-Revenue Chimera
HIVE started as a pure Bitcoin miner, but the 2022 bear market forced a pivot. They repurposed ASIC cooling infrastructure for GPU clusters, targeting AI inference workloads. The Q1 2027 report claims $79.1M total revenue — a 340% year-over-year jump. The breakdown: $48M from Bitcoin mining, $31.1M from AI services. The narrative is clear: hedge against mining difficulty with AI compute demand. But the devil lives in the data.

HIVE’s AI segment revenue sounds impressive until you factor in hardware depreciation and energy overhead. The company’s fleet of NVIDIA H100 GPUs (estimated at 5,000 units) can generate $31.1M per quarter only if utilization rates exceed 85%. Public data on their cloud pricing suggests they’re undercutting AWS by 20%. That means thin margins. Very thin.
Core: Breaking the Block to See What Spins
Let’s dig into the Bitcoin mining side first. HIVE mined 1,450 BTC in Q1 2027. At the average Bitcoin price of $33,000, that’s $47.85M. Close to their reported $48M. But the cost: HIVE’s all-in mining cost per BTC is roughly $18,000 — including energy, hash rate leasing, and SG&A. That leaves a 45% margin. Healthy, but not exceptional. The real story is that HIVE increased their hash rate by 12% quarter-over-quarter by deploying 20,000 new S19k Pro miners. The Capex for that deployment is $60M. They’re spending capital to maintain competitive hash rate — a treadmill that never stops.
Now the AI segment. $31.1M from AI compute. Let’s run the numbers. A single H100 GPU rents for ~$2.5/hour on the open market. Assume 85% uptime: that’s $1,825/month per GPU. For 5,000 GPUs, maximum revenue is $9.125M per month, or $27.4M per quarter. HIVE’s $31.1M suggests they have more GPUs than disclosed, or they are charging premium for inference workloads. But the cost: H100s cost $30,000 each. Depreciation over 3 years is $10,000/year per GPU. Energy cost for a 700W GPU at $0.05/kWh: $0.35/hour, or $254/month. Total cost per GPU per month: $833 (depreciation) + $254 (energy) + $100 (cooling/overhead) = $1,187. Profit per GPU: $1,825 - $1,187 = $638. For 5,000 GPUs: $3.19M profit per month, or $9.57M per quarter. That’s a 35% margin on AI segment. But the $31.1M revenue implies a much larger fleet — maybe 7,000-8,000 GPUs. The CapEx doubles. The debt load increases.

The system looked profitable on paper, but the incentive structure was broken. HIVE’s AI segment is similarly fragile. The demand for AI compute is real, but the pricing is elastic. If AWS or Google Cloud drops prices by 15%, HIVE’s margin evaporates. They are a price taker, not a price maker.

HIVE’s dual-revenue model is a composability play — they wire mining heat to GPU cooling, share power infrastructure, and allocate hash rate minutes to AI nodes. But the security blind spot is the economic dependency. If Bitcoin price drops below $20,000, mining revenue halves. HIVE would need to slash AI compute prices to keep utilization high, triggering a race to the bottom. The AI segment becomes a loss leader, not a profit center.
Worse, the regulatory landscape is shifting. KYC for mining pools is still theater — a few wallet holdings bypass it. But AI compute services are different. Renting GPUs to train models that could be used for deepfakes or bioweapons? That invites AML/KYC scrutiny. HIVE’s compliance costs will rise. They’ll pass it to users, but in a commoditized market, that’s a death sentence.
